Osprey in HB

“I think he’ll be to Rome as is the osprey to the fish, who takes it by sovereignty of nature.” William Shakespeare

I saw not one, not two but THREE beautiful osprey this morning along Edinger looking out over the open space at the Naval Weapons Station. All lined up within mere yards of each other along a fence line.

This was one, looking at me – from a distance – 50 yards?

Call it a sea hawk, fish eagle, river hawk – it has many names. Whatever you call this large raptor (up to 70 inch wingspans), it is truly a beauty and I’ve never seen three of them at once here in Huntington Beach.
